cl991036
管理员
管理员
  • 注册日期2003-07-25
  • 发帖数5913
  • QQ14265545
  • 铜币29654枚
  • 威望213点
  • 贡献值0点
  • 银元0个
  • GIS帝国居民
  • GIS帝国铁杆
阅读:2168回复:0

广东省水资源保护地理信息系统研究

楼主#
更多 发布于:2003-09-01 14:53
吴亚帝 罗承平

  摘 要 广东省水资源保护地理信息系统具有空间数据与属性数据双向查询功能,能以不同的颜色表示不同的河段水功能区,具有即时数据修改功能,地图数据可分层显示,易于使用,快速查询。
  关键词 水资源 地理信息系统 数据库 查询

  一、 需求分析

  广东省河流、水库众多,水资源时空分布不均匀,水污染状况因时、因地而不同,用传统的技术方法很难做到快捷、全面地掌握全省水资源状况,必须借助新的技术手段。地理信息系统(GIS)是一个在电子计算机系统的支持下,集数据采集、分析、显示等功能于一体的空间数据管理信息系统。它能把地图(称为空间数据)和传统的数据库(称属性数据)有机地结合起来,进行快速的双向查询——既可直接在地图上选取查询目标(分为点、线、面三大类),而查询到其相应的属性信息,也可通过设定查询条件,而由系统检索出满足查询条件的空间数据。

  目前有不少应用较广的GIS平台。但是,这些GIS平台资金投入大,所开发系统的应用也会受到开发平台的限制,同时,还仅仅是一个开发平台而不是一个应用系统,使用者必须先花时间和精力学会GIS的原理,掌握GIS的系统开发方法,才能在工作中予以应用。因此,有必要开发一套不依赖任何已商品化的GIS平台支撑便能在Windows操作系统下运行的、具有GIS主要功能的、而且不需要掌握GIS原理便能使用的GIS。广东省水资源保护地理信息系统便是以此为指导思想进行研究开发的。

  二、系统结构分析和信息模型

  1.系统信息模型

  系统信息模型见图。

  2.系统的结构与功能

  根据前述的信息模型以及子系统的划分原则,把广东省水资源保护地理信息系统划分为12个子系统:

  (1)取水口查询子系统
  (2)排污口查询子系统
  (3)监测断面查询子系统
  (4)河流水功能区查询子系统
  (5)水库水功能区查询子系统

  上述五个子系统的功能是:通过设定的查询条件,查询到全省(或所选择的流域)满足查询条件的查询目标,并把结果予以列出,若查询者欲进一步查看某一目标的位置及详细资料,则可点选该目标的名称,该目标便会在图上的对应位置上闪烁显示,并列出其属性资料及多媒体资料。可设定的查询条件为该目标所有属性,或其“而且”“或者”等条件组合。

  (6)图形缩放、漫游子系统

  该子系统的功能是:对本系统所涉及的各种地图以及各种地级市的市区流域图,进行无级缩放、漫游,并且可打开与所谓调用的图形对应的索引图,一方面可通过索引图上的索引框察看当前屏的位置,另一方面也可在索引图上进行漫游。在缩放、漫游过程中,索引框将始终与当前屏保持同步。

  (7)修改子系统

  该子系统的功能是:可以添加、删除、移动排污口、取水口、文字标注及监测断面(包括符号及属性)。

  (8)多媒体子系统

  该子系统的功能是:可以查看、增加、删除排污口、取水口、河段功能规划、水库功能规划、监测断面的多媒体(包括照片、文字和录音)信息。

  (9)要素选择子系统

  该子系统的功能是:对图中的地理要素的显示与否进行选择,以便查询者有选择地查看某次查询需要的地理要素,而把不必要的其他要素关掉,以达到突出重点和加快速度的目的。

  (10)流域和市区选择子系统

  该子系统的功能是:让查询者对欲查询的流域或市区进行选择。

  (11)操作界面子系统

  该子系统的功能是:弹出各种操作界面,使用户能通过各种界面实现对本系统各项功能的操作。

  (12)显示子系统

  该子系统的功能是显示操作界面、查询结果、图形等。

  三、系统特点

  1.具有空间数据与属性数据双向查询功能。既可以从屏幕显示的地图上直接点击欲查询的目标(如排污口、取水口、河段等),系统能立即弹出相关的属性数据(如污水排放量、水质等);也可以通过设定查询条件(如取水口名称等),系统快速地满足查询条件的目标以闪烁方式在地图的对应位置上显示出来。这是传统的纯数据库的信息系统无法实现的。

  2.能以不同的颜色表示不同的河段水功能区,而且在同一水功能区内的同一河段,即使上游是单线河、下游是双线河,也能保持其分区的完整性,而不会因其数据类型的不同而被分割(在GIS系统中,单线河用线表示,是线状类型数据,而双线河则需用多边形表示,属面状数据)。这样在查询某一河段功能分区时,对于上游是单线河、下游是双线河的河段水功能区,本系统能把两者同时闪烁显示。当用鼠标点选查询时,若点选上游(单线河),本系统能把属于该功能分区的下游(双线河)一同闪烁显示,并弹出其属性数据,反之亦然。

  3.精确的双线河及水库检索。对于形状复杂甚至其中含有若干小岛的双线河或水库,本系统在直接点选查询或条件查询中均能对其精确检出和定位。

  4.底层开发、自主版权。本系统完全是运用C语言,从GIS的最底层起开发的,不需别的任何GIS平台的支撑,只要在Windows 9x操作系统下安装即可运行。可以安装任意多台机,大大降低GIS的软件使用成本。

  5.具有即时数据修改功能。对于排污口、取水口和监测断面,可根据实际变化情况,在本系统的“修改”功能下进行修改(增加或删除);对于属性数据,可在查询时弹出的属性对话框上直接进行修改。修改后的属性数据和空间数据,能保持惟一的对应关系。

  6.地图数据可分层显示。地图数据是矢量数据,因此可根据需要对显示的地理要素有目的地进行选择,这样可以突出某次查询用户所关心的重点,也可以加快系统的运行速度。例如,可把数量众多的支流关闭。

  7.既可进行全省的查询,也可分流域进行查询。当查询条件为取水口或排污口的属性时,系统将自动切换到城市(地级市)图。

  8.具有多媒体功能,可把取水口、排污口、监测断面、河流、水库与之对应的文字、照片等多媒体信息一并在查询的过程中显示出来,并可对多媒体信息进行管理,可增删相关的多媒体信息。

  9.易于使用。开发本系统的出发点之一是使本系统具有较高的易用性,即不要求使用者掌握计算机专业知识,更不需要使用者掌握高深的GIS原理和技术,只要操作者会用鼠标,就能对本系统操作自如。而且系统的所有界面上所出现的术语、说明等,均为水资源保护方面的专业术语,因而能与水资源保护方面的工作者极好地沟通。

  (作者单位:河海大学,珠江水资源保护科学研究所)责任编辑 隋晓飞(实习)
喜欢0 评分0
没钱又丑,农村户口。头可断,发型一定不能乱。 邮箱:gisempire@qq.com
游客

返回顶部